[0047] see figure 2 , the prediction method of the present invention includes: firstly determine the parameters of the wireless power transmission system, then determine the coil parameters, and draw the electromagnetic radiation model; select the resonant topology circuit, thereby draw the coupling circuit; calculate the inductance value according to the electrostatic field, and calculate the inductance impedance according to the eddy current field , which simulates electromagnetic radiation from transient fields.
